Nieuws:

Welkom, Gast. Alsjeblieft inloggen of registreren.
Heb je de activerings-mail niet ontvangen?

Auteur Topic: [Opgelost] Automount via NFS Hardy en Jaunty  (gelezen 1831 keer)

Offline flyerman

  • Lid
  • Steunpunt: Nee
[Opgelost] Automount via NFS Hardy en Jaunty
« Gepost op: 2009/08/19, 11:23:18 »
Ik zat me af te vragen of er een verschil zit tussen 9.04 en 8.04 wat betreft het automounten van een NFS share.

Ik 8.04 kan ik een automount doen via sessies tijdens het opstarten waardoor mijn nfs server (NAS) gemount wordt, dit werkt prima en de volgorde van draadloos netwerk en het automounten gaat keurig.

Op mijn nieuwe laptop staat 9.04 en ook laat ik hier via opstart-toepassingen mijn nfs automounten, alleen hier werkt het niet. Ik heb die mount als laatste in het rijtje staan, maar hij mount niet. Ik kan wel manueel mounten als ie helemaal opgestart is. Heb het ook met een script geprobeerd, zelfde probleem.

Is er iets anders in Jaunty of heeft iemand een oplossing?

Bedankt

Edit: Netwerk verbinding is draadloos
« Laatst bewerkt op: 2009/10/13, 13:16:06 door flyerman »
Server: Ubuntu 14.04 server edition
1 x Desktop: Mint 17.1
Netbook: Acer Aspire One Xubuntu 12.04.
Laptops: 1 x Asus Linux Mint 17.1, 1 x Acer XUbuntu 12.04

Offline Duckie

  • Lid
  • Steunpunt: Nee
Re: Automount via NFS Hardy en Jaunty
« Reactie #1 Gepost op: 2009/08/19, 11:47:08 »
Is die laptop draadloos verbonden?
Zo ja dan heb je grote kans dat de verbinding te laat tot stand komt.
Ik heb dat zelf opgelost door het volgende script te gebruiken:

#!/bin/bash

# if the ping command returns a "0 received" then we assume server down
# we then do nothing, because there inst a way to mount that NFS
# if we don't get the "0" in received then we assume it already up and then run the Mount
****
if [ "$(ping -c 3 192.168.0.150 | grep '0 received')" ]
then
   : ; exit 1
else
   # check to see if your NFS is mounted
   # : means if your NFS is there then doing nothing
   # if its not then mount your NFS

   if df | grep -q '/media/server'
   then :
   else
      mount /media/server
   fi

   if df | grep -q '/media/downloads'
   then :
   else
      mount /media/downloads
   fi
****

Je moet natuurlijk wel even e.e.a. aanpassen aan jouw situatie.


Edit:
Ik zie nu dat dit niet echt een antwoord is op je vraag. Hoe het mogelijk is dat het op de ene computer wel lukt en op de andere niet zou ik zo niet kunnen zeggen, maar hopelijk kun je het hiermee dan toch (voorlopig) oplossen.
« Laatst bewerkt op: 2009/08/19, 11:54:52 door Duckie »
____________________________________________

Offline flyerman

  • Lid
  • Steunpunt: Nee
Re: Automount via NFS Hardy en Jaunty
« Reactie #2 Gepost op: 2009/08/19, 12:18:56 »
Nee die oplossing werkt niet voor mij, zelfde probleem.

De ellende is dat manueel mounten gaat prima, automatisch niet.
« Laatst bewerkt op: 2009/08/19, 12:57:47 door flyerman »
Server: Ubuntu 14.04 server edition
1 x Desktop: Mint 17.1
Netbook: Acer Aspire One Xubuntu 12.04.
Laptops: 1 x Asus Linux Mint 17.1, 1 x Acer XUbuntu 12.04

Offline flyerman

  • Lid
  • Steunpunt: Nee
Re: Automount via NFS Hardy en Jaunty
« Reactie #3 Gepost op: 2009/08/19, 13:15:50 »
Een niet zo nette oplossing maar het werkt, ik laat het script een 30 seconden wachten en dan doorstarten. Dan mount ie keurig.

Ik zoek het wel eens netjes uit.
Server: Ubuntu 14.04 server edition
1 x Desktop: Mint 17.1
Netbook: Acer Aspire One Xubuntu 12.04.
Laptops: 1 x Asus Linux Mint 17.1, 1 x Acer XUbuntu 12.04

Offline markba

  • Lid
    • http://markbaaijens.nl/
  • Steunpunt: Ja
Re: [Opgelost, voorlopig] Automount via NFS Hardy en Jaunty
« Reactie #4 Gepost op: 2009/08/19, 13:50:57 »
Dit probleem kan te maken hebben met het feit dat Network Manager (NM) niet meteen de verbinding aanlegt, zodra je inlogt. Hier gaat altijd een periode (5-10 s) overheen. Jouw script vangt dit nu op met de time-out van 30s, dus dat werkt.

Een andere, nettere oplossing, is om te automounten via /etc/fstab.

NM zal namelijk een soort van mount-all uitvoeren (over alle entries in fstab) zodra de connectie gemaakt is, je hoeft daar niets extra's voor te doen. Als een host niet benaderd kan worden, zal er ook geen mount plaatsvinden, dus je hoeft ook dit niet te controleren.

Offline flyerman

  • Lid
  • Steunpunt: Nee
Re: [Opgelost, voorlopig] Automount via NFS Hardy en Jaunty
« Reactie #5 Gepost op: 2009/08/19, 15:39:22 »
Ik heb in mijn fstab de mount staan. Verder gaan de betreffende directiries via symbolic links (Muziek, Video en nog wat dirs).

Ik zou elke dir dus kunnen mounten via fstab. Ik zal dat later eens proberen, zien hoe dat gaat.

Kan jij je fstab eens hier neerzetten?
« Laatst bewerkt op: 2009/08/19, 15:53:35 door flyerman »
Server: Ubuntu 14.04 server edition
1 x Desktop: Mint 17.1
Netbook: Acer Aspire One Xubuntu 12.04.
Laptops: 1 x Asus Linux Mint 17.1, 1 x Acer XUbuntu 12.04

Offline Duckie

  • Lid
  • Steunpunt: Nee
Re: [Opgelost, voorlopig] Automount via NFS Hardy en Jaunty
« Reactie #6 Gepost op: 2009/08/19, 16:34:06 »
Wat je ook nog kunt proberen is wicd gebruiken in plaats van NM.
Die is een stuk sneller met verbinding maken.
Sowieso vind ik wicd een stuk fijner om te gebruiken, maar dat is natuurlijk maar een persoonlijke mening.
____________________________________________

Offline flyerman

  • Lid
  • Steunpunt: Nee
Re: [Opgelost, voorlopig] Automount via NFS Hardy en Jaunty
« Reactie #7 Gepost op: 2009/10/13, 13:15:45 »
Heeft even geduurd maar heb het weer opgepakt. WICD gebruiken lost het probleem op.
Server: Ubuntu 14.04 server edition
1 x Desktop: Mint 17.1
Netbook: Acer Aspire One Xubuntu 12.04.
Laptops: 1 x Asus Linux Mint 17.1, 1 x Acer XUbuntu 12.04